The finale of this epic crossover event is here! Operation Red King is underway as Red Skull has mutated himself into a Xenomorph hybrid bent on conquering not only Earth but, the galaxy! That is unless Captain America and some of his friends have anything to say about it.

Creative Team: Frank Tieri (WRITER), Neeraj Menon (COLORS), Stefano Rafaele (ART), VC’s Clayton Cowle’s (LETTERS), and Leinil Francis Yu and Romulo Fajardo Jr (COVER).

The Story:
Frank really packs a punch in this final issue and I am amazed at how much is able to fit in these pages at that! It feels chaotic from the jump as D-Day is kicking off but, with a bit of a twist. From that very first page it is nothing but heart-pounding tension and action wrought with death in almost every panel. I love the quips that continue to be thrown in amongst all of the chaos from not only Cap but Bucky as well. There’s even some surprise appearances from The Invaders that made me geek out a ton as nothing is held back for later. This has been a dream crossover brought to life and Tieri has delivered on every single issue. The final panels even do some fun classic horror tropes teasing us of the possibility for more.
The Art and Letters:
The opening panels could have been ripped straight from a history book or Saving Private Ryan however, instead of Tom Hanks we get a massive horde of Xeno’s stabbing soldiers on the bloody beaches. When Cap is fighting in the halls there are subtle details such as his shield being covered in green acidic blood. The art does an incredible job of making sense of this chaotic issue and delivering on this epic moments such as with Namor and the Invaders arriving on scene to help. All around the team has really brought a ton of fun, horror, and gore to this finale.
Final Thoughts:
Alien Vs. Captain America #4 caps off an incredible mini-series with an issue that is nonstop fighting and intense action. It’s full of surprises bringing this dream crossover to life in such an electrifying manner. Make sure this entire run is one you read!
